(H3) Nepal: A Trekker’s Paradise

Nestled in the Himalayas, Nepal is a paradise for adventure-seekers. The country is home to Mount Everest, the world’s highest peak, and countless other towering mountains that beckon climbers and trekkers alike. From the challenging Everest Base Camp trek to the scenic Annapurna Circuit, Nepal offers a wide range of treks for all levels of experience.

Beyond trekking, Nepal is a haven for white-water rafting, paragliding, and bungee jumping. Experience the thrill of navigating raging rivers, soaring through the skies, and pushing your limits in this adrenaline-pumping destination.

(H3) Thailand: From Beaches to Jungles

Thailand is another Asian country brimming with adventure opportunities. Explore the lush jungles of Khao Sok National Park, where you can go kayaking through emerald green waters, zip-lining through the canopy, and encounter diverse wildlife.

Head to the islands for world-class diving and snorkeling, where you can explore vibrant coral reefs and encounter colorful marine life. If you’re seeking a more laid-back experience, Thailand’s beaches offer endless opportunities for sunbathing, swimming, and enjoying the laid-back island vibe.

(H3) Japan: Land of Tradition and Technology

Japan is a unique blend of ancient traditions and modern technology. Discover the serenity of Zen gardens, explore the bustling markets of Tokyo, and witness the beauty of traditional tea ceremonies. Visit historic temples and shrines, marvel at the intricate details of Japanese architecture, and immerse yourself in the country’s rich cultural heritage.

Experience the cutting-edge technology of Japan by visiting futuristic museums and trying out the latest gadgets. Engage in the local culture by attending festivals, trying traditional cuisine, and learning a few Japanese phrases.

(H3) Vietnam: A Tapestry of History and Beauty

Vietnam is a country rich in both history and natural beauty. Explore the ancient city of Hue, where you can visit the Imperial Citadel and learn about the country’s fascinating past. Travel along the scenic Ha Long Bay,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, and be mesmerized by the thousands of limestone islands rising majestically from the emerald green waters.

Engage with the local culture by visiting bustling markets, trying Vietnamese cuisine, and exploring the vibrant streets of Hanoi. Vietnam offers a unique blend of history, culture, and natural wonders, making it a perfect destination for those seeking a truly immersive travel experience.

(H3) Sri Lanka: A Cultural Tapestry

Sri Lanka is an island nation brimming with cultural diversity, historical sites, and breathtaking natural beauty. Explore the ancient city of Anuradhapura, home to sacred Buddhist ruins, and discover the tea plantations of Nuwara Eliya, where you can savor the flavors of Ceylon tea.

Sri Lanka is home to a rich diversity of wildlife, including elephants, leopards, and blue whales. Explore the country’s national parks, embark on safaris, or simply relax on pristine beaches. Sri Lanka offers something for everyone, making it a perfect destination for a diverse travel experience.

(H3) Laos: A Land of Charm and Serenity

Laos is a country of stunning landscapes, serene temples, and friendly people. Explore the ancient city of Luang Prabang,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, and be mesmerized by the golden temples and peaceful atmosphere. Travel along the Mekong River, and discover the scenic beauty of the country’s countryside.

Laos is known for its traditional villages, beautiful temples, and delicious cuisine. Enjoy a leisurely pace of life, connect with the local culture, and embrace the serenity of this hidden gem of Southeast Asia.

(H3) What is the best time of year to travel to Asia?

The best time to travel to Asia depends on the specific country and region you want to visit. For example, Southeast Asia is best visited during the dry season, typically from November to April. Central Asia is best visited during the spring and autumn, while Japan is best visited during the cherry blossom season.
